The video explores the practices of science and engineering, emphasizing the importance of asking questions. Science aims to understand the universe, while engineering focuses on solving human needs. The video highlights how questions drive inquiry in science and define problems in engineering. It also discusses teaching strategies to enhance students' questioning skills, encouraging them to refine and develop better questions over time.
